Standoff plagues Sewage Authority

By Mon Valley Independent

By KRISTIE LINDEN

klinden@yourmvi.com

A member of the Mon Valley Sewage Authority submitted a letter of resignation in early September, but two board members won’t vote to accept it.

A motion was made at Thursday’s meeting to accept the resignation of George Shusta. Board members Yancey Taylor and Catherine Tucker voted to accept it and members Paul Berardelli and Lewis Marraccini voted no.

Marraccini said he wouldn’t vote to accept a resignation when he hadn’t seen the resignation letter. 

Board secretary Amy Naulty said during Thursday’s meeting she included Shusta’s resignation letter in the board members’ packets for last month’s meeting.
